We hear that his Excellency has issued ordon that the burning of papers beforn the doors of houses shall be done only in jars, and that these jars shall be provided witha certain wire guard of which a pattern is giron. A supply of water has also to bọ kopt at hand in case of fire.
Tae British barque Rothiemay, baving dia.: changed, at Negasaki, her sarge of kerosene oil, is now loading a full cargo of Mike coal for Ban Francisco. This is the first cargo of coal that has been shipped from Negaki to San Francisco.
THE Laminations at Nanking are over. We are informed that 27,312 etudents pre- sented themselves, and of these eight died! during the trying ordeal. The list of thos who have been successful will be out about These examinations the end of this month. are good for steamer trafie en the Yang- teze. On a recent trip from Chinking to Nanking the steaner Kiangyung had eleven handred odd passengers, the largest oum- her, we baliaro, ever carried by a Yangtzzo boat,Shanghai Courier.
WITH regard to the troublos at Pilam, For moss, we have already related how the Governor had despatched Gonoral Li Pan- k'o with the force from Tui-ph by stea- mor to the spot. The Fei-tsich, the man- of-w
f-war atearer which took General Li to Pilani, having now returned to Tamaui, wo Rave
gathered the following particulars - The forge of Bevoraž thousands of saving ca were dispersed by our big guns, but re- nailed at Ta-chwang, Horot was joined by the savages of the neighbouring savage settlement called Jen

Sinologists like. Wade nad Mayera mado the Chico Convention. There is no place so well fitted for undertaking such a work Tientsin, where eminent scholars lika Lo, Yen, and Thung are collected. They waight receive help by correspondence from scholars distinguished for Western science in other provinces. Thus, when the work was completed and received official sanc. tion, it would be a standard for all acholars to follow. Wo venture to auggest that there is no time like the present for making such a Dictionary,
The same paper says:-The presence of foreigners in a settlemout greatly interferes with the offactual carrying out of the Chi- nese method of praying for rain. Slaughter is prohibited in a native city, but it is only carried on more vigorously in the foreign asttlement. So that of course it in axotom farve and cannot possibly move Heaven te gend rain. No wonder that the foreignora who do not believe in prayer for raib laugh at the whole thing. We havo, bow-

'FRAGRANT WATERS' MURMUR
That the question of house rent in Bong-
kong is beginning to sorinnaly affect tho poorer class of Chineze.
That a shopkeeper whose rent a few years
ago was $15 a month has now to pay $75,
That the shopkeeper, as a rule, takes care
